The most substantial population of goliath resides in the Ice Cap. In this chilling domain, their numbers swell into the millions. The goliath emerged during the God Era, charged with safeguarding and upholding the prisons of Denerra. Theologians assert the goliath were fashioned in the likeness and by the hand of Atlas. During the Lith-Crillion Era, cohorts of goliath began to settle along the northern coasts of Brucrumus within the Ice Cap region.
In the majority of the realm's territories, they exist in a tribal, nomadic fashion, generally refraining from establishing permanent settlements within cities. Even within the Witch Horde, where numerous goliaths serve in her armies, they must be summoned down from the mountains or actively pursued when their military assistance is required.
The Goliath people, decentralized in nature, possess customs that fluctuate across tribes and regions. One of the more widely recognized traditions observed by the Ice Cap clan is the ritual of Honoring the Great Beast. This custom dictates that any formidable creature vanquished, such as a dragon, remorhaz, or other fearsome entity, grants the victor the right to assume the creature's name and harness a portion of its power.
